Full Ownership and Equity Building

One of the most significant advantages of buying a Ford vehicle is gaining full ownership. When you purchase your car, you hold the title and have complete control over the vehicle. Unlike leasing, where you essentially rent the car for a set term and must return it at the end, buying allows you to build equity. Over time, your vehicle becomes an asset rather than a liability, which you can sell, trade, or keep for years to come. This equity can be valuable if you decide to upgrade to a newer model or need cash in an emergency.

No Mileage Restrictions or Penalties

Leasing contracts almost always come with mileage limits, typically ranging from 10,000 to 15,000 miles per year. If you exceed these limits, you could face hefty penalties at the end of your lease. For many drivers, especially those with long commutes or a love for road trips, these restrictions can be restrictive and costly. Buying your Ford from a dealership removes all mileage limitations, giving you the freedom to drive as much as you want without worrying about extra charges.

Long-Term Cost Benefits

Although leasing may seem cheaper month-to-month, buying a Ford often proves more economical over time. When you buy, once your loan is paid off, you own the car outright and can enjoy years of driving without monthly payments. In contrast, leasing requires you to start a new lease and monthly payments every few years, which can add up to a higher lifetime cost. Additionally, owners avoid the continuous cycle of never-ending payments and the uncertainty of future lease terms.

No Wear-and-Tear Charges

Leased vehicles often come with strict guidelines regarding wear and tear. Minor scratches, dents, or interior stains can result in additional charges when you return the vehicle. Buying your Ford eliminates these worries. As an owner, normal wear and tear is expected, and you’re not penalized for everyday use. This peace of mind means you can drive your vehicle without fear of unexpected end-of-lease fees.

Insurance Costs and Coverage Advantages

Leased vehicles often require higher insurance coverage, including gap insurance, to protect the leasing company’s investment. This can mean higher premiums for lessees. When you buy a Ford, you have more options to select insurance policies that fit your budget and coverage needs. Additionally, since you own the car, you can shop around for better rates without mandatory lease-related insurance requirements.

No End-of-Lease Hassles

Leasing a vehicle means returning it at the end of the lease term, which can come with inspections, negotiations over fees, and sometimes even penalties for early termination. These end-of-lease processes can be stressful and costly. When you buy your Ford, you avoid these hassles altogether. The car is yours to keep, sell, or trade in whenever you choose, with no mandatory inspections or penalties.

Tax Advantages and Incentives

Buying a vehicle can sometimes offer better tax advantages than leasing, depending on your location and situation. For example, some states offer tax credits or deductions for vehicle purchases, especially for hybrid or electric Ford models. Additionally, if you use your Ford for business purposes, buying can allow you to claim depreciation and other tax benefits. Leasing can complicate tax deductions, as payments are often treated differently on your tax return.
